Efficacy
• Controls susceptible annual weeds by both foliar and root uptake
• Effects can be seen within 1-3 weeks
• Rapidly inhibits the growth of susceptible weeds
• Only for selective weed control in rough turf in Eastern Canada only
Length of Control
• Residual control of weeds germinating after spray application is achieved when Telar herbicide is carried into the root zone by rainfall
• Best control of annual, biennial and perennial weeds is obtained when weeds are actively growing, under 10 cm
• Warm, moist growing conditions promote active weed growth and enhance the activity of Telar herbicide
Usage
• Dry flowable granules within a water-soluble film that readily dissolves
• Convenient and easy to use packaging
Sustainability
• Low use rates reduce the chemical load on treated acres without compromising weed control
Best Practices
Telar offers proven control to a variety of weed species and can be used in combination to control tough weeds. For best results apply to young actively growing weeds. For resistance management, Telar herbicide is a Group 2 herbicide. Any weed population may contain or develop plants naturally resistant to Telar herbicide and other Group 2 herbicides.

Application rates and delivery
// Active Ingredients chlorsulfuron 75%// Mode of Action ALS inhibitor
// Group 2
// Formulation dry flowable
// Packaging case = 10 x 500 g
